ARCA By The Numbers 63 2015 is the 63rd season of the ARCA Racing Series presented by Menards ARCA & Television 20 ARCA Racing Series presented by Menards race events in 2015 ARCA signed a new, three-year contract with NewsCorp, the parent company of FOX Broadcasting Company, in early 2015. NewsCorp rebranded SPEED in September, 2013. ARCA s relationship with the FOX Sports family of networks reaches back to April 20, 1997, when Speedvision covered the ARCA Racing Series race at Salem Speedway. Cumulatively, Speedvision, Speed Channel, SPEED and FOX Sports 1 and FOX Sports 2 have telecast 218 races encompassing 18 years of covering the ARCA Racing Series. The 2015 season includes 10 live races on Fox Sports 1 and Fox Sports 2. ARCA As A Sanctioning Body In addition to the ARCA Racing Series presented by Menards, ARCA also is a sanctioning body for approximately 80 other racing events, from local tracks (Toledo and Flat Rock Speedways) to three touring series and a Demolition Derby that has been running for more than 40 years in southeast Michigan. 12 States the ARCA Racing Series will visit in 2015 18 Different tracks on the 2015 ARCA Racing Series schedule CBS Sports Network will broadcast races from Toledo, Winchester and Springfield in 2015. ARCA and the CBS Sports Network signed a multi-year agreement in 2014. In 2014, CBS Sports Network provided live, flag-to-flag coverage of ARCA races at Elko, Winchester and Madison. ARCA Racing Network Charles Krall (left) and Tim Clagg will return in 2015 for another season of ARCA Racing Network broadcasts. A veteran announcer, Krall serves as play-by-play announcer for several ARCA Racing Series events that are broadcast live on the arcaracing.com while Clagg has been a color commentator. The duo also team up during the racing season for a weekly show that can be heard at 2 p.m. every Thursday throughout the season. RECORD BOOK POINTS 2015 SEASON DRIVERS RACE FACTS SERIES INFO 6 What s New in 2015 Race Points Scoring 1...200 2...195 3...190 4...185 5...180 6...175 7...170 8...165 9...160 10...155 25 points awarded upon pre-entering and competing 5 points awarded to polewinner The ARCA Ilmor 396 is a progressive and innovative engine package option beginning in 2015. The purpose-built engine was developed and assembled by Ilmor Engineering. The engine will utilize a 396-cubic inch displacement steel engine block and will deliver a minimum 700 horsepower and 500 foot pounds of torque running at 7500 RPM. The engine is fuel-injected with a Holley Electronic Control Unit controlling the entire fuel injection and ignition systems. Finish Points Finish Points Finish Points Finish Points Additional points awarded ARCA IlMOR 396 FIVE STAR RACE CAR BODIES Teams competing in the ARCA Racing Series presented by Menards will have the option of running new flange-fit, modular panel, composite material bodies at tracks one mile and less in length beginning in 2015 The showroom, stock-appearing, Toyota Camry, Ford Fusion and Chevrolet SS body packages, constructed with state of the art, composite laminate blend materials engineered to be lightweight and durable, and to resist deflection at high speeds. The complete body is comprised of 12 flange-fit modular panels, for ease of installation and quick replacement, and weighs less than 135 pounds. 53rd running of the SuperChevyStores.com 100 ARCA PRESS RELEASE (JULY 29, 2015) (SPRINGFIELD, Ill. - July 29, 2015) - The SuperChevy- Stores.com-Allen Crowe 100 national championship stock car race at the Illinois State Fairgrounds in Springfield, featuring the ARCA Racing Series presented by Menards, is turning 53. The 53rd running of the SuperChevyStores.com 100, one of the capital city s largest sporting events, takes center stage on the world s fastest mile dirt track Sunday afternoon August 23 alongside the 163rd annual Illinois State Fair, ongoing since 1853. With ARCA s roots reaching back to 1953, much of the tour s rich history developed over the decades on dirt tracks across America. In fact, the 2015 SuperChevy- Stores.com 100 marks the 352nd ARCA race on dirt since the series inception. The Illinois State Fair mile dirt venues are vitally important to the character and identity of the ARCA Racing Series presented by Menards, said ARCA President Ron Drager. It s a conscious effort on our part to continue to recognize the role non-pavement tracks played in the development of our series, and motorsports as a whole, and the role dirt racing continues to play today. The on-going legacy of one of America s oldest state fairs has certainly included a sizeable chunk of auto racing over the years - its tenure dating back more than 70 years to 1934 when Billy Winn won the first-ever championship race event on the mile horse track. And it s on that same horse track where the Allen Crowe 100 grew roots since the inaugural 100-lap stock car race in 1950 - Jay Frank the winner. The SuperChevyStores.com 100 is named in honor of Springfield resident Allen Crowe who lost his life in a sprint car crash at New Bremen Speedway. The event is one of two dirt-track venues on the annual ARCA Racing Series schedule, the other being the Labor Day Southern Illinois 100 at the DuQuoin State Fairgrounds. RECORD BOOK POINTS 2015 SEASON DRIVERS RACE FACTS SERIES INFO 14 Back-to-back dirts on the way for ARCA Racing Series ARCA PRESS RELEASE Aug. 5, 2015 (TOLEDO, Ohio - August 5, 2015) - The 53rd running of the SuperChevyStores.com 100 at the Illinois State Fairgrounds mile-dirt in Springfield is coming Sunday, August 23, followed up by the 62nd annual Southern Illinois 100 at the DuQuoin State Fairgrounds mile-dirt Labor Day Monday. Back-to-back ARCA Racing Series presented by Menards dirt track adventures are on the way. Here s what some of the drivers are saying about racing on dirt. Will Kimmel: It s the best part of our schedule. If I could pick my top three places I d most like to win at, it d be Daytona, Salem and Springfield or DuQuoin. Racing these big heavy ARCA cars on dirt is the real deal; we should be doing more of it. Only thing better than running Springfield and DuQuoin is if we ran at night. Should have a dirt road course on the schedule, Kimmel added half-jokingly. Josh Williams: I love it. I think it s fun. That s why I like this series...because we go to dirt tracks. I d like to see even more dirt tracks on the schedule...it would make this deal even more interesting. Kelly Kovski: I think it s the best thing ARCA has going. If you look at those races, the car counts are better than most short tracks...the crowds are better...it s got a big fan base. You look at how many people go to Eldora to see the (NASCAR) Trucks... look how many people are tuned into that...social media goes crazy. I think NASCAR looked at ARCA and decided that they should be doing it too. Then (Tony) Stewart bought Eldora, and helped push it along. Now it s the most talked about event on NASCAR s schedule. The dirt separates the men from the boys. I hope ARCA goes to more dirt races. I think you d get more people to invest in the series. With the new rules packages, ARCA s already ahead of it future-wise. They ve got that figured out. If they add more dirt, it ll only help grow the fan base. Austin Wayne Self: I never raced on dirt till I got to ARCA, but it s what makes ARCA so unique. I think you get a wider spread of possibilities on the dirt...you get a lot of different drivers too...it sort of levels the playing field. It really tests the drivers and makes it more interesting for everyone. The surfaces usually get pretty hard like asphalt, but when it gets dusty and the tails start kicking out, it s hard to forget you re on dirt. I think it s cool. James Swanson: I absolutely love it. It s an equalizer for me. The smaller teams like ours stand a chance to run good. We don t change tires...run the whole race on the same set so we re already at a disadvantage, but the dirt helps equalize all that. Some of the hot dogs wreck in practice and it sets em back, so you have that going for you too. Frank Kimmel: It s one of the best things ARCA does... racing on the dirt. We absolutely should be doing it, and even more of it. I look forward to going to both dirts. It s really different than anything else we do. It s just neat to get to go to the fairgrounds. Enjoy the fairs, see the sites, grab some junk food. It s something we always look forward to each year. Tom Hessert: I think it s great. More often than not, the tracks are in great shape. I think it s absolutely terrific for the series. It s part of the diverse schedule ARCA s got...it d be a shame if we lost it. I love the whole weekend. I normally watch the Silver Crown cars the day before...i spot for Tracy Hines, so that s cool. Get to go to the fairs...it s great. One thing...i wish we ran at night under the lights...that d be about the only thing that would make it better. Ken Schrader: Springfield and DuQuoin are throwbacks to the old days...it s how our sport started at fairgrounds tracks across the country. Just regular old stock cars on dirt because that s what we had most of back then. Fortunately, the tradition carried on. Most of the mile-dirts are gone, but the state of Illinois still has the mile dirt championship stock car races. For many great drivers, it started at Springfield and DuQuoin. These events are not only great family fun, but very important to the character and traditions of our sport. Those events today are still special to me. It s just a different deal...with the fairs going on. The show takes on a different light. They re special events. Back when we were running (NASCAR) Cup, the crew would get the car to the fair...we d always come up early...get together with the Allgaier s...take Dorothy (his daughter) and Justin (Allgaier) to the fair. BILL FRANCE FOUR CROWN The Bill France Four Crown, named after NASCAR founder Bill France, Sr., is an annual title that featuring a diverse combination of tracks in any given season. This year s schedule includes Talladega Superspeedway, NJMP (road course), Winchester Speedway (short track), and the Illinois State Fairgrounds (mile dirt oval), where the Four Crown will conclude August 23.
